Barbara orders her groceries from a store that charges $15 plus the cost of her groceries to deliver her groceries to her home.
crimeas [40]

Answer:

The correct answer is Total Cost Payable = $Exp + $15, where $Exp is the total price of the groceries bought by Barbara

Step-by-step explanation:

Barbara orders her groceries. Let us consider that she orders groceries worth $Exp from a store.

Extra charges levied by the store for delivering the groceries to Barbara's house is $15.

Thus the total payable charge by Barbara for her groceries should include the total price of the groceries and the delivery charges levied by the store.

Thus the Total Cost Payable by Barbara is the sum of the total expenditure by her on the groceries and the delivery charge.

∴ The total cost payable = $Exp + $15.

Factoring an expression is the process of undoing the multiplication.

Assume you have a function f(x):

f(x)=x^2+2x-48

This can be factored:

f(x)=(x+8)(x-6)

Using multiplication and the distributive property, you arrive back to:

f(x)=x^2+2x-48

Then you can see clearly that all we've done is reverse the multiplication.
